Internal Memo — Expansion into the Valdoria Region

To all heads of department: Merrowtech will open its first Valdoria office in the second quarter, led by Priya Senhall. Logistics, staffing, and compliance workstreams are underway. Please review the attached readiness checklist. Our confidential commercial plan for the region follows immediately below.

internal memo for tafof-tagep: The renewal with Ulaaelox Holdings closes at $10 million a year, 20 percent above the last contract. Project Druath slips by six weeks because of the supplier delay.

Provenance notes for the Kestwick GPU memory profiler, for the weekly sync. Profiler binaries are built from a pinned CUDA-equivalent toolchain image; no local builds are accepted into the benchmark fleet. Allocation-trace outputs are only comparable across runs sharing a build lineage. The fleet currently runs the artifact identified by the token below.

session token of yahap-fafop = htk9_f6aa94135

## Further reading

This repo handles the locker side of the Tumblecycle laundry flow only. The access sequence — reservation, door-unlock token, drop-off confirmation, pickup notification — spans three services, and you'll need context on all of them before touching the token logic. Start with the state diagram; it explains why unlock tokens are single-use and why pickup codes rotate hourly. The full architecture notes, token format spec, and onboarding checklist for contractors are collected on the internal page below.

operations page: https://confluence.zemvarlabs.internal/projects/display/browse/display/8963